Specifications of R5F21236KFP#U0

Core Processor
R8C
Core Size
16-Bit
Speed
16MHz
Connectivity
CAN, I²C, LIN, SIO, SSU, UART/USART
Peripherals
POR, Voltage Detect, WDT
Number Of I /o
41
Program Memory Size
32KB (32K x 8)
Program Memory Type
FLASH
Ram Size
2K x 8
Voltage - Supply (vcc/vdd)
2.7 V ~ 5.5 V
Data Converters
A/D 12x10b
Oscillator Type
Internal
Operating Temperature
-40°C ~ 125°C
Package / Case
48-LQFP
For Use With
RCDK8C - KIT DEV EVAL FOR CAN R8C/23R0E521237CPE00 - EMULATOR COMPACT R8C/20/21/22/23
Lead Free Status / RoHS Status
Lead free / RoHS Compliant

Set the PRC3 bit in the PRCR register to 1 (enables w riting) before w riting to the VCA2 register.
When using the voltage monitor 1 reset, set the VCA26 bit to 1.
After the VCA26 bit is set from 0 to 1, the voltage detection circuit elapses for td(E-A) before starting operation.
When using the voltage monitor 2 interrupt/reset or the VCA13 bit in the VCA1 register, set the VCA27 bit to 1.
After the VCA27 bit is from 0 to 1, the voltage detection circuit elapses for td(E-A) before starting operation.
The VCA27 bit remains unchanged after softw are reset, w atchdog timer reset, and voltage monitor 2 reset.
Use the VCA20 bit only w hen entering to w ait mode. To set the VCA20 bit, follow the procedure show n in Figure
10.11 Procedure for Enabling Reduced Internal Pow er Consum ption Using VCA20 bit.
The VCA13 bit is enabled w hen the VCA27 bit in the VCA2 register is set to 1 (voltage detection 2 circuit enabled).
The VCA13 bit is set to 1 (VCC ≥ Vdet 2) w hen the VCA27 bit in the VCA2 register is set to 0 (voltage detection 2
circuit disabled).
The softw are reset, w atchdog timer reset and voltage monitor 2 reset do not affect the VCA1 register.
